Senator Grassley and Senator Johnson have just announced that they have requested the official travel records of Hunter Biden from the Secret Service:
Breaking: from their press office –
“Good afternoon, Senators Grassley and Johnson today requested Hunter Biden’s official travel records from the U.S. Secret Service as a part of their ongoing probe into potential conflicts of interest.
A full news release is forthcoming”
— Catherine Herridge (@CBS_Herridge) February 5, 2020
Well that was fast. It looks like we’ve got a Senate investigation into Hunter Biden already underway, as Senator Grassley chairs the Finance committee and Johnson chairs the Homeland Security and Government Affairs committee.
As Herridge points out in her tweet, this request is about potential conflicts of interest.
